Box 67 <br /> Boiling Springs, NC 28017 <br /> Dear Mr. Jones: <br /> At an official meeting of the Board of Supervisors, Cleveland Soil and <br /> water Conservation District, on May 11, 1989, you were designated <br /> Contracting Officer. You are hereby appointed with full authority to <br /> act for the District in arranging for, awarding, and administering a <br /> contract for Emergency Watershed repair work in Knob Creek Watershed. <br /> Enclosed is a copy of the project agreement for the works of <br /> improvement. You should become thoroughly familiar with its terms and <br /> conditions in order to carry out your duties as Contracting officer. <br /> You will work closely with the State Administrative Officer (SAO) , the <br /> Government Representative (GR) , and other representatives of the Soil <br /> Conservation Service (SCS) in performing your duties. These duties <br /> include, but are not necessarily limited to, the following: <br /> 1. Prepare the Notice to Prospective Bidders and the Invitation <br /> for Bids and release them after obtaining the written approval of the <br /> SAO on the format and contents. <br /> 2 . Receive, protect, and open bids. Determine the low qualified <br /> bidder. In making this determination, you will evaluate the bidder's <br /> experience, equipment, financial status, and existing work <br /> commitments. <br /> 3 . Submit the low bidder's file and an abstract of all bids <br /> received together with your recommendation to the SAO for written <br /> approval, prior to award. <br /> 4. Award the contract and give appropriate notices. <br /> 5. Obtain the approval of the SAO before accepting the <br /> performance and payment bonds and issuing the Notice to Proceed. <br /> 6. Require the contractor to furnish a list of all proposed <br /> subcontractors and the extent of work to be done by each prior to <br /> commencement of work by any subcontractor. Obtain the concurrence of <br /> the SAO before giving your approval of any subcontractor. <br />
